Do you have a wedding or family barbecue you're planning to attend? Check out the resource below to calculate your risk of exposure to COVID19 if you go. 
Picture
Georgia Tech recently launched a COVID-19 Event Risk Assessment Planning Tool. Click on the picture above and use the sliding scale to select the size of your event. Zoom into the map and find your county. Use the key on the side to determine your risk level. The risk level is the estimated chance that at least 1 individual at your event will be COVID-19 positive.
